Title: "The Star Fault"

Scene 1: Neo-Luminia, 2123. The cybernetic city of Neo-Luminia, powered by the crystalline energy of Eclipsium, glows under a sky streaked with artificial auroras. But tonight, an armoured convoy travels through the holographic streets... carrying the Heart of Eternity, a fragment of pure Eclipsium capable of controlling space-time.

Panel 1: ("Night Impact") (Optional subtitle: "The Hour of Shadows"): A masked gang, the Shadow Syndicate, attacks the convoy. Their weapons distort reality, projecting debris in slow motion. Suddenly, two figures fall from the sky...

Scene 2: The Clash of Equals. Kairos, the Cybernetic Samurai, materialises glowing red energy swords. Opposite him, Vyrène, the Chlorophene Goddess, shoots out bioluminescent vines. Their eyes meet: former allies, now enemies.

Powerful dialogue:

Kairos: "Do you really want to destroy Neo-Luminia to 'save' nature?"

Vyrène: "And you, would you rather see humanity become slaves to their machines?"

Panel 2: ("Fragments of Memory") (Optional subtitle: "Scars of the Oath") Powers clash. Kairos' sabres slice through holographic projections, while Vyrène's roots engulf drones. The camera circles around them, revealing scars on their arms: twin symbols, marks of a broken oath.

Scene 3: The Trap of the Heart. During their duel, the Syndicate Shadows activate the Heart of Eternity. A black vortex tears through the sky, sucking in buildings and civilians. Kairos and Vyrène, forced to collaborate, merge their powers:

Key action (immersive):

Kairos projects a holographic dragon powered by Eclipsium.

Vyrène envelops it in poisonous flowers, creating a plant phoenix.

Their combined attack closes the vortex... But the heart disappears, stolen by a stealthy shadow.

Scene 4: Repercussions.

Final panel: ("Ashes and Silhouettes")

(Optional subtitle: "The Fragile Alliance") The city lies in ruins. Kairos and Vyrène, exhausted, stand back to back, their healed symbols glowing faintly.

Final line:

Vyrène: "There's one piece left. Someone has been manipulating us from the start."

Kairos: "Then we'll find them. But it won't change anything between us."

Cliffhanger: ("Radiant Ruins") A robotic hand picks up the Heart in the shadows... And a synthetic laugh echoes. "Perfect. The seeds of war have been planted."

---

Post-credits teaser: An androgynous figure, Eclipse, watches the battle from a screen, surrounded by sleeping clones of Kairos and Vyrène. "Their DNA is almost ready... The next era will need heroes. Obedient ones."

To be continued in episode 2*: The Awakening of the Clones
